It appears Husky made an all English manual for the 2011, which is a hell of a lot less painstaking to comb through than that for the '07 which has like ten languages. Obvi BMW bought Husky in '08, but are there any major technical differences I should definitely refer to the '07 manual for rather than the '11 short of like engine disassembly and reassembly? I have an '07. Thanks
 
Besides the engines being completely different, the electrical and carb vs FI are big standouts.

The remaining stuff is ballpark useable. The shocks and forks on the '11 are KYB IIRC and you probably have Sachs and 'zokes.
